## Tuning

Fan-out backpressure in Larkspool is window-based. The dispatcher tracks in-flight deliveries per channel; when the window saturates, enqueue calls block rather than drop. Do not raise the window without also raising worker parallelism — we tried that in Q2 and doubled tail latency. Defaults are conservative on purpose. If the weekly sync agrees to change anything, change one constant at a time and watch the saturation dashboard for a full day. Current values for the tuning constants are listed directly below.

tuning table, yagaf-yajof:
RATE_LIMITS = {
    "wenath": 5,
    "holwyn": 2,
}

### Deep-link router: add debounce and retry knobs

This PR reworks how Lanternway's mobile app resolves incoming deep links. Previously, a cold-start link could race the session bootstrap and land users on the home screen. We now queue links until bootstrap completes, with a bounded wait and one retry pass. For newcomers: these timings matter a lot on older devices. The new constants are defined below.

constants for faduf-hadug:
QUOTAS = {
    "oliath": 10,
    "zorwyn": 2,
}

To: Dispatch Desk
Subject: Drone return — Kestra M2

The Kestra M2 from the Brinholt site is boxed and ready for servicing. Fault log printed and taped inside the lid. Battery at storage charge, disconnected. Collection slot: tomorrow, first run. Keep it off the general freight van — service contract requires dedicated courier. Please confirm booking by end of day. The courier hand-over instruction is below.

dispatch memo: the sorius tamius courier leaves the praeth ledger at gate 4873 under passcode 928014

## Donation-Receipt Mailer — Contacts

The ReceiptRelay mailer is owned by the Giving Platform pod. Template changes go through them; delivery failures and bounce spikes belong to the Messaging Infra rotation. For anything raised at the weekly eng sync, file a ticket first, then route urgent receipt-generation issues to the pod inbox at the address below.

pager mailbox: holius@nelvrogrid.internal